Edoxaban vs Hydrochlorothiazide
## Edoxaban vs Hydrochlorothiazide: Overview
This comparison examines the pharmacological differences between **Edoxaban** and **Hydrochlorothiazide**.
## Mechanism of Action
**Edoxaban**: Direct, selective inhibitor of Factor Xa preventing thrombin generation and clot formation.
**Hydrochlorothiazide**: Inhibits Na+/Cl- cotransporter in distal convoluted tubule.
## Pharmacokinetics
**Half-life**: Edoxaban — 10-14 hours; Hydrochlorothiazide — 6-15 hours.
## Chemical Properties
**Molecular Formula**: Edoxaban — C24H30ClN7O4S; Hydrochlorothiazide — C7H8ClN3O4S2.
**Molecular Weight**: Edoxaban — 548.0530 g/mol; Hydrochlorothiazide — 297.7400 g/mol.
**Type**: Edoxaban — Small molecule; Hydrochlorothiazide — Small molecule.
